Open IoT book
Preface
[*]
Introduction
[*]
Definition of IoT
[*]
Enabling Technologies
[*]
Mobility – New Paradigm for IoT Systems
[*]
Notes for Further Studying
[*]
iot_enabling_technologies_components_and_sub-systems
[*]
introduction_to_iot_communication_and_protocols
[*]
Data Management Aspects in IoT
[*]
IoT Application Domains
[*]
IoT Hardware Overview
[*]
Arduino and Arduino 101 (Intel Curie)
[*]
overview_of_the_hardware_device
[*]
sensors_and_sensing
[*]
drivers_and_driving
[*]
applciation_example_projects
[*]
experimenting_environment
[*]
RaspberryPI (RPi)
[*]
overview_of_the_hardware_device
[*]
sensors_and_sensing
[*]
drivers_and_driving
[*]
Controlling the GPIO pins on Raspberry Pi board
[*]
experimenting_environment
[*]
Programming fundamentals(RTU)
[*]
Setting up the programming environment
[*]
The syntax and the structure of the program
[*]
Data types and variables
[*]
Program control structures
[*]
Looping
[*]
Interrupts and sub-programs
[*]
Reading GPIOs, outputting data and debugging information
[*]
Communications and communicating(SUT)
[*]
Communication models (Device-Device, Device-Cloud, Device - gateway)
[*]
most_widely_used_wired_communication_protocols
[*]
most_widely_used_wireless_communication_protocols
[*]
high_level_communication
[*]
communication_semantics_and_common_ontologies
[*]
sending_and_receiving_data_via_device-device_model
[*]
sending_and_receiving_data_via_device-cloud_model
[*]
Data management and semantics(UME)
[*]
data_generation_sensor_fusion_and_crowdsourcing
[*]
data_collection_and_processing_infrastructure_storage_architectures_cloud_computing_fog-edge_computing
[*]
Data processing models and tools(NoSQL DB, Analytics, Fusion, CEP, Stream Processing, BigData)
[*]
Semantic Web and Ontologies for sensors, things and IoT (SWE, RDF, OWL, SPARQL)
[*]
data_visualization
[*]
Security and privacy in IOT(UME)
[*]
iot_security
[*]
security_monitoring_for_the_iot
[*]
methods_ensuring_iot_security
[*]
malware_detection_in_the_iot
[*]
iot_security_protocols
[*]
iot_privacy
[*]
privacy_preservation_in_the_iot
[*]
Trust models for IoT
[*]
authentification_methods_in_iot_devices
[*]
Power efficiency in IOT (Lora, NB, WSN)(RTU - will be found another leader)
[*]
Power consumption components (RF, Computation, standby, sensors) within IOT design
[*]
energy_saving_during_operation
[*]
energy_harvesting
[*]
Robot Operating System (ROS) for IoT (ITMO)
[*]
Introduction
[*]
Introduction to ROS programming
[*]
Using Gazebo Simulator
[*]
ROS communication (TCP-IP, MQTT, blockchain)
[*]
Practical projects
[*]
Distributed sensor network
[*]
Smart home
[*]
Industrial IoT
[*]
project4
[*]